How Parking Lot Sweeping Has Changed Over Time

You don’t have to go too far back to find a world where there was no parking lot-sweeping industry. Before the 1960s, you would discover employees tasked with going outside and sweeping their respective parking lots with brooms or other antiquated, inefficient sweeping technologies. Thankfully, change was in the wind, and by the late 1950s, parking lot sweeping services in Seattle started to become available to business owners. 

Now that there were people helping businesses save time and money on the workforce by handling their comprehensive services, it was only a matter before the industry began to advance and grow. The first significant change was the introduction of MASCO sweepers in the 1970s. Replacing the small go-kart sweepers that came before them, MASCO sweepers could quickly and easily clean lots—picking up much of the debris earlier sweepers couldn’t collect. Now that the modern sweeper truck had been invented, cities across the globe started introducing their own sweeper companies—and industry was truly born. 

The late 1980s saw another massive boost in the industry with the introduction of News Sweep and SuperVac Quarterly. These two newspapers for the sweeping commercial industry introduced advancing technology as soon as it was available, leading to the first-ever power-sweeping organization being founded. 

Parking lot sweeping has only continued to advance since that time, with new and better ways of cleaning up debris being introduced. We have come a long way from hauling brooms and trash cans across lots.
